It is the impulsive thing to say that children should never be employed; that they should be kept at home during the tender years, and that their schooling should have priority over the formation of business habits. Theoretically this is right, but the needs of the poor are little known. Many of the children who are employed as helpers, messengers, cash boys and minor laborers in shops, foundries, factories, offices and as venders, are the mainstay of families that live, God knows how, for the one who should be the bread winner is an invalid, a cripple, a paralytic, and would be in the charity hospital or the almshouse were it not that the instinct of family unity is as strong and admirable among the humble as among the rich. If all children are to be released from employment we must immensely widen our charities to care for their parents. help

increased perspiration a higher body temperature, and rapidly beating heart are all possible responses to a stressful situation. the body responese are most likely direct result of the interaction of the

Answers

Increased perspiration, higher body temperature, and rapidly beating heart are all physiological responses to stress. These responses are a direct result of the interaction of the sympathetic nervous system and the endocrine system.

The sympathetic nervous system activates the "fight or flight" response, which triggers the release of hormones such as adrenaline and cortisol. Adrenaline increases heart rate and blood pressure, while cortisol increases glucose levels in the blood to provide energy for the body.

These responses are designed to help the body cope with stress by preparing it for physical action. However, prolonged activation of the stress response can have negative effects on the body, such as increased risk of heart disease and immune dysfunction.

It is important to manage stress through relaxation techniques, exercise, and other stress-reducing activities to maintain overall health and well-being.

a culture that places emphasis on security, harmony, and communal connection is most likely a(n) culture.

Answers

A culture that places emphasis on security, harmony, and communal connection is most likely a(n) collectivist culture.

Collectivist cultures prioritize the collective well-being, group harmony, and interdependence among individuals. In these cultures, the needs and goals of the community or group take precedence over individual desires. Security, harmony, and communal connection are valued and fostered as essential aspects of social cohesion and stability.

In collectivist cultures, individuals tend to identify strongly with their social groups, such as family, extended relatives, or close-knit communities. Decision-making often involves consultation and consideration of the impact on the group. Cooperation, loyalty, and maintaining social harmony are emphasized.

Examples of cultures that tend to exhibit collectivist tendencies include many East Asian cultures, such as China, Japan, and South Korea, as well as various indigenous cultures worldwide.

Is there a problem with the television being a major provider of news for Americans especially as it relates to politics and the political process? If so why?

Answers

In order for journalism to survive on television, it has to be able to make a profit. To make a profit on television, the news has to draw in the masses. To draw in the masses, news has to be entertaining. There isn't an opportunity to go into in-depth analyses of different events or proposed policies because that simply isn't entertaining and won't make a profit on television. Because of this, while many who watch the news on television aren't really politically informed because the news doesn't provide substancial info.

2. Discuss the factors that account for changes in the American family.

Answers

Three main factors account for changes in the American family: more women in the workforce, a high divorce rate, and an increase in the age at which people marry.

Traditionally, the typical American family has been viewed as a nuclear family (husband, wife, and children) with the extended family living apart. Although the nuclear family structure is still prevalent today, it can no longer be considered a social norm due to the rise in divorce, remarriage, cohabitation of couples, and unmarried births.

Many family dynamics in America are influenced by individualism. The notion that you are what you make of yourself and who you choose permeates much of culture (see Individualism in Core Concepts). People are therefore expected to be independent and accountable for their own decisions.

For instance, it's rather typical for American parents to emphasize their kids' independence and encourage them to pursue their own goals, even if those goals don't align with what the family had in mind.
